当前位置:首页 > 编程语言 > 正文内容

html的含义,HTML的起源与基本含义

wzgly1个月前 (07-15)编程语言1
HTML,即超文本标记语言(HyperText Markup Language),是一种用于创建网页的标准标记语言,它通过一系列标签(如`, , `等)来定义网页的结构和内容,HTML文档由文本和标签组成,浏览器能够解析这些标签并渲染出相应的网页内容,HTML是构建网页的基础,它使得网页能够展示文本、图片、链接等多种元素,是互联网上信息传播的重要工具。

嗨,大家好!今天我来给大家解释一下HTML的含义,HTML这个词大家应该都不陌生,它可是网页制作的基础哦!HTML就是HyperText Markup Language的缩写,中文就是超文本标记语言,它就像网页的“建筑师”,用各种标签来构建网页的结构和内容。

HTML的基本概念

  1. 超文本:HTML允许我们在网页中插入文本、图片、链接等元素,这些元素可以相互链接,形成一个超文本结构。
  2. 标记语言:HTML使用一系列的标签来定义网页的结构和内容,这些标签通常成对出现,例如<p>表示段落,<a>表示链接。
  3. 结构化:HTML通过标签将网页内容划分为不同的部分,如标题、段落、列表等,使得网页内容更加清晰易读。

HTML的用途

  1. 网页制作:HTML是制作网页的基本工具,它定义了网页的结构和内容,展示**:通过HTML,我们可以将文字、图片、视频等多种内容展示在网页上。
  2. 跨平台兼容:HTML制作的网页可以在不同的浏览器和设备上展示,具有良好的兼容性。

HTML的组成

  1. 文档类型声明:在HTML文档的开始处,通常有一个<!DOCTYPE html>声明,告诉浏览器这是一个HTML5文档。
  2. HTML标签:HTML使用标签来定义网页的结构和内容,如<html><head><body>等。
  3. 属性:HTML标签可以包含属性,用于定义标签的行为或外观,如<a href="http://www.example.com">链接</a>中的href属性定义了链接的目标地址。

HTML的发展

  1. HTML5:是目前最常用的HTML版本,它增加了许多新特性,如视频、音频标签,以及更丰富的交互功能。
  2. 语义化标签:HTML5引入了更多的语义化标签,如<header><footer><article>等,使得网页结构更加清晰。
  3. 响应式设计:随着移动设备的普及,HTML5支持响应式设计,使得网页能够适应不同的屏幕尺寸。

HTML的学习资源

  1. 官方文档:W3Schools提供了丰富的HTML教程和参考文档,是学习HTML的不错选择。
  2. 在线教程:许多在线平台提供了免费的HTML教程,如慕课网、极客学院等。
  3. 实践项目:通过实际制作网页项目,可以更好地掌握HTML的用法。

通过以上几个方面的介绍,相信大家对HTML有了更深入的了解,HTML作为网页制作的基础,掌握它对于学习网页设计和开发至关重要,希望大家能够通过学习HTML,制作出更多优秀的网页作品!

其他相关扩展阅读资料参考文献:

html的含义

HTML的基本定义

  1. HTML是构建网页的基础语言
    HTML(HyperText Markup Language)是超文本标记语言,用于定义网页的结构和内容,它通过标签(tags)将文本、图片、链接等元素组织成浏览器可识别的格式,是Web开发的基石。

  2. HTML的全称与标准制定
    HTML的全称是“超文本标记语言”,由万维网联盟(W3C)制定并持续更新,其核心功能是描述网页的语义,而非控制样式或交互,与CSS和JavaScript形成分工协作的三大支柱。

  3. HTML作为标记语言的核心特性
    HTML通过对内容进行标记,例如<p>表示段落、<img>嵌入图片,它是一种纯文本格式,无需编程语言即可实现基本的网页布局,是前端开发中最基础的工具之一。

HTML的结构与语法

html的含义
  1. 基本标签的层级关系
    HTML文档以<!DOCTYPE html>声明类型,根标签<html>包裹整个页面,<head>包含元信息(如标题、字符编码),<body>承载用户可见的内容,标签嵌套需遵循规范,如<div>包裹<p><img>

  2. 元素与属性的定义方式
    每个HTML元素由起始标签和结束标签定义,例如<a href="https://example.com">链接</a>,属性(如href)用于设置元素的附加信息,需写在起始标签内,且值需用引号包裹。

  3. 文档结构的标准化规范
    HTML文档需包含<head><body部分,其中<head>定义页面元数据(如<title>),<body>结构清晰是网页可读性和搜索引擎优化(SEO)的关键,需避免无序嵌套。

HTML在Web开发中的作用

  1. 构建网页骨架
    HTML负责网页的结构化布局,通过标签划分内容区域(如<header><footer>),为CSS和JavaScript提供操作目标。<nav>定义导航栏,<section>划分页面模块。

    html的含义
  2. 与CSS和JavaScript的协作
    HTML通过标签属性调用CSS样式(如classid),并作为JavaScript的运行环境。<button onclick="function()">直接绑定交互逻辑,实现动态效果。

  3. 语义化标签提升可访问性
    现代HTML5引入语义化标签(如<article><aside>),明确内容类型,帮助搜索引擎理解页面结构,同时提高屏幕阅读器的可读性。语义化是提升用户体验的重要手段。

HTML与其他技术的关系

  1. HTML、CSS、JavaScript的三位一体
    HTML定义结构,CSS控制样式,JavaScript实现交互,三者共同构建完整的网页,HTML创建按钮,CSS设置按钮颜色,JavaScript绑定点击事件。

  2. 与服务器端技术的配合
    HTML由服务器动态生成(如PHP、Node.js),或通过前端框架(如React)在客户端渲染。需结合服务器端逻辑,例如通过<script>标签加载数据。

  3. 现代框架对HTML的优化
    前端框架(如Vue.js、React)通过虚拟DOM技术优化HTML渲染效率,减少直接操作DOM的复杂性,React使用JSX语法简化标签书写,提升开发速度。

常见误区与注意事项

  1. 标签滥用导致结构混乱
    避免随意使用非语义标签(如<div>)替代语义化标签(如<header>),否则会降低网页的可维护性和可访问性。标签选择需精准

  2. 忽视属性的规范书写
    属性值必须用引号包裹,且标签闭合需完整(如<p></p>),否则可能引发解析错误。<img src=logo.jpg>会因缺少引号导致图片无法加载。

  3. 将HTML与编程语言混淆
    HTML本身不具备逻辑处理能力,仅用于内容描述,动态功能需依赖JavaScript,HTML是静态结构的载体。

  4. 版本更新带来的兼容性问题
    HTML5是当前主流版本,但旧版浏览器可能不支持新特性(如<video>标签),需通过DOCTYPE声明确保兼容性,或使用polyfill技术弥补差异。

  5. 过度依赖HTML实现复杂功能
    复杂交互应优先使用JavaScript,而非仅靠HTML标签,表单验证需结合JavaScript,而非仅依赖HTML的required属性。


HTML作为Web开发的基石,其核心价值在于和语义化表达,无论是初学者还是资深开发者,都需掌握其基本语法和规范,同时结合CSS和JavaScript实现完整的网页功能,随着技术发展,HTML不断进化,但其本质始终是构建网页的“骨架”,而非“大脑”,正确使用HTML,才能为现代Web应用打下坚实基础。

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/bcyy/14351.html

分享给朋友:

“html的含义,HTML的起源与基本含义” 的相关文章

css特效源码,精选CSS特效实战源码分享

css特效源码,精选CSS特效实战源码分享

提供了CSS特效源码,涵盖多种动态效果,包括动画、过渡、阴影、边框、背景等,源码示例展示了如何使用CSS实现页面元素的交互式效果,适用于网页设计和开发,帮助用户创建更具吸引力和用户体验的网页界面。CSS特效源码:揭秘网页动感的秘密 用户解答: 嗨,大家好!最近我在学习网页设计,发现CSS特效可以...

position翻译,Position词义解析与翻译技巧

position翻译,Position词义解析与翻译技巧

Position在英语中有多重含义,可以翻译为“位置”、“职位”、“姿态”等,在商务语境中,常指“职位”,如:“He is applying for a position as a manager.”(他正在申请经理职位。)在物理语境中,则指“位置”,如:“Please mark the posit...

size官网,Size官网,时尚潮流服饰的潮流聚集地

size官网,Size官网,时尚潮流服饰的潮流聚集地

size官网是提供时尚服装和配饰的在线购物平台,用户可以浏览各类服饰,包括男装、女装、童装和运动装备等,官网界面简洁,产品分类清晰,支持多种支付方式和快速配送服务,size官网还提供时尚资讯和潮流趋势,帮助消费者把握时尚脉搏。深度解析Size官网:时尚与科技的完美融合 我一直在关注Size官网,一...

c语言switch语句用法例子,C语言中switch语句的实例解析

c语言switch语句用法例子,C语言中switch语句的实例解析

C语言中的switch语句用于根据不同的条件执行不同的代码块,以下是一个switch语句的用法示例:,``c,#include ,int main() {, int day = 3;, switch(day) {, case 1:, printf("M...

java语法糖,深度解析Java语法糖的艺术与应用

java语法糖,深度解析Java语法糖的艺术与应用

Java语法糖是指Java语言中那些简化编程表达式的特性,它们使得代码更加简洁、易读,这些特性包括自动装箱与拆箱、泛型、Lambda表达式、Stream API等,语法糖不仅提高了编程效率,也降低了出错的可能性,通过这些特性,开发者可以以更接近自然语言的方式编写代码,从而提高开发体验。 “我最近在...

embed,深入探索,嵌入式技术的新时代与应用

embed,深入探索,嵌入式技术的新时代与应用

嵌入式技术迈入新时代,通过“embed”深入探索,展现其在各领域的广泛应用,本文全面剖析嵌入式技术发展现状,探讨其在智能硬件、物联网、智能制造等领域的创新应用,为读者呈现一幅新时代嵌入式技术发展的宏伟蓝图。 嗨,大家好!最近我在使用一个新软件,它有一个非常酷的功能叫做“embed”,我觉得这个功能...